American Airlines Group Inc. shares fell 7 percent on Friday as investors looked past the carrier’s upbeat revenue forecast and instead focused on its warning of a hit from higher fuel costs and staffing problems.

A steady surge in fuel prices due to geopolitical tensions and a chronic labor shortage are threatening to upset a nascent recovery in the airline industry.
